Otaman — APDU Helper
Standalone offline HTML/JS tool for building APDU commands for SIM, USIM, and GlobalPlatform RAM, plus encoding conversions.
Open index.html in any modern browser. No server required.

SIM Tab
CLA = A0 (GSM 11.11 / ISO 7816-4).
Commands
| Command | INS | Description |
|---|---|---|
| SELECT | A4 | Select EF/DF by FID, path, dfname, or chain |
| UPDATE RECORD | DC | Update a record in a record-oriented EF |
| UPDATE BINARY | D6 | Update binary content at an offset |
| READ RECORD | B2 | Read a record |
| READ BINARY | B0 | Read binary content |
| ERASE BINARY | 0E | Erase binary at an offset |
| ACTIVATE FILE | 44 | Activate a file |
| DEACTIVATE FILE | 04 | Deactivate a file |
| VERIFY PIN | 20 | Verify PIN1 or PIN2 |
| CHANGE PIN | 24 | Change PIN1 or PIN2 |
SELECT methods
| Method | P1 | P2 | Input |
|---|---|---|---|
| По FID | 00 | 00 | 2-byte FID (4 hex) |
| По полному пути от MF | 08 | 00 | Full path hex from MF |
| По DF name / AID | 04 | 00 | AID (application ID) |
| ADF RFM цепочка | 00 | 00 | Comma-separated FIDs, each selected in turn |
Options
- Начать с SELECT — checkbox to prepend a SELECT command before the operation. When unchecked, the operation is sent standalone with CLA.
- Режим выборки (P2) — for record commands: Absolute (04), Next (06), Previous (02).
- Размер записи — pad/truncate data to the specified byte count.
- Переопределить P1/P2 — checkbox to enable manual override of P1/P2 bytes.

USIM Tab
CLA = 00 (ETSI TS 102 221). Same commands as SIM, but SELECT uses P1=09, P2=0C (by FID from current directory).

RAM Tab
CLA = 80 (GlobalPlatform Card Specification v2.3.1). Remote Application Management commands for card content management.
Commands
| Command | INS | P1 | Description |
|---|---|---|---|
| INSTALL [for load] | E6 | 02 | Register a load file for loading |
| INSTALL [for install] | E6 | 0C | Install an application or SD |
| INSTALL [for make selectable] | E6 | 10 | Make an application selectable |
| INSTALL [for registry update] | E6 | 01 | Update registry entries |
| INSTALL [for extradition] | E6 | 04 | Extradition (move between SDs) |
| LOAD | E8 | 00 | Load executable code blocks |
| DELETE | E4 | 00/80 | Delete application or SD |
| GET STATUS | F2 | 80/40/20/10 | Get card status |
| GET DATA | CA | tag | Read card data objects |
| STORE DATA | E2 | 00/40/80/C0 | Store data (key, certificate, etc.) |
| SET STATUS | F0 | 80/40/60 | Lifecycle state management |
| EXTERNAL AUTHENTICATE | 82 | 00 | SCP host authentication |
| INTERNAL AUTHENTICATE | 88 | 00 | Card challenge-response |
INSTALL [for install] — Privilege Builder
Tag C7 in the INSTALL data field. Built from 3 privilege bytes (GP spec Tables 11-7, 11-8, 11-9):
Byte 1 (bits):
| Bit | Privilege |
|---|---|
| b8 | Security Domain |
| b7 | DAP Verification |
| b6 | Delegated Management |
| b5 | Card Lock |
| b4 | Card Terminate |
| b3 | Card Reset |
| b2 | CVM Management |
Byte 2 (bits):
| Bit | Privilege |
|---|---|
| b8 | Trusted Path |
| b7 | Authorized Management |
| b6 | Token Verification |
| b5 | Global Delete |
| b4 | Global Lock |
| b3 | Global Registry |
| b2 | Final Application |
Byte 3 (bits):
| Bit | Privilege |
|---|---|
| b8 | Receipt Generation |
INSTALL [for install] — SIM/UICC Toolkit Parameters
Optional TLV objects appended to the INSTALL data field:
- Tag
CA(SIM Toolkit): Priority, Timers, Text Length, Menu Entries, Menu Positions, Channels, MSL, TAR, Access Domain - Tag
80(UICC Toolkit, insideEA): Same fields minus Access Domain
MSL (Minimum Security Level) — SPI1 byte per TS 102 225:
| Value | Meaning |
|---|---|
| 00 | No check |
| 11 | RC/CC/DS |
| 12 | RC/DS/CC |
| 15 | RC/DS/CC + MAC |
| 16 | RC/DS/CC + MAC + Cipher |
| 19 | RC/DS/CC + MAC + Cipher + DS |
GET STATUS P1 values
| Value | Meaning |
|---|---|
| 80 | Issuer Security Domain (ISD) |
| 40 | Applications and Supplementary Security Domains |
| 20 | Executable Load Files |
| 10 | ELF and their Executable Modules |
DELETE P1 values
| Value | Meaning |
|---|---|
| 00 | By AID |
| 80 | Delete associated objects |
STORE DATA P1 values
| Value | Meaning |
|---|---|
| 00 | Last block, no encryption |
| 40 | More blocks, no encryption |
| 80 | Last block, encrypted |
| C0 | More blocks, encrypted |
SET STATUS parameters
P1 (Status Type):
| Value | Target |
|---|---|
| 80 | Issuer Security Domain |
| 40 | Application or Supplementary Security Domain |
| 60 | Security Domain and its associated Applications |
P2 (State):
| Value | Action |
|---|---|
| 00 | Unlock (return to previous state) |
| 80 | Lock (LOCKED state) |

Конвертация Tab
Value encoding conversions.
IMSI → EF.IMSI
Per TS 31.102 §4.2.3. Encodes a 15-digit IMSI into the 9-byte EF.IMSI format:
- Byte 0: number of subsequent bytes (8)
- Odd/even indicator nibble in the last byte
- BCD digits, swapped nibble pairs per identity
Input: 15 decimal digits. Output: 18 hex characters.
MSISDN → BCD
Strips leading +, pads odd length with f, swaps nibble pairs.
ICCID → hex
Swaps nibble pairs of the ICCID string.
Provider Name → SPN
Per 3GPP TS 31.102 §4.2.5 (EF_SPN). Three encoding paths:
- GSM 7-bit packed (all chars in GSM 7-bit default alphabet): prefix
01, DCS byte (spare bits), packed septets, 0xFF padding to 16 bytes. - UCS2 non-BMP (emoji / chars > U+FFFF): prefix
00, DCS80, UTF-16BE, 0xFF padding to 16 bytes. - UCS2 BMP non-GSM7 (Cyrillic, etc.): prefix
00, DCS81, base byte, per-char offsets, 0xFF padding to 16 bytes.
GSM 7-bit alphabet per 3GPP TS 23.038. Full extension table supported.
PLMN → EF_PLMNsel
Per TS 31.102 §4.2.3 (EF_PLMNsel). 3-byte BCD encoding:
- Byte 1: MCC digit 2 | MCC digit 1
- Byte 2: MNC digit 3 | MCC digit 3
- Byte 3: MNC digit 2 | MNC digit 1
Input: MCC (3 digits), MNC (2-3 digits). Output: 6 hex characters.
PLMNwAcT → EF_PLMNwAcT
Per TS 31.102. Same 3-byte PLMN + 2-byte Access Technology selector.
AcT values:
| Value | Technologies |
|---|---|
| 8000 | GSM |
| 4000 | UTRAN |
| 2000 | E-UTRAN |
| 1000 | NGRAN |
| C000 | GSM + UTRAN |
| 6000 | UTRAN + E-UTRAN |
| E000 | GSM + UTRAN + E-UTRAN |
| F000 | All |
